‘Top secret’ documents recovered in raid on Donald Trump’s home: U.S. court papers

August 13, 2022 by www.thehindu.com

The FBI recovered documents that were labeled “top secret” from former President Donald Trump’s Mar-a-Lago estate in Florida, according to court papers released Friday after a federal judge unsealed the warrant that authorised the unprecedented search this week. A property receipt unsealed by the court shows FBI agents took 11 sets of classified records from the estate during a search on Monday. The property receipt is a document prepared by federal agents to specify what was taken during a search. Classified and top secret The seized records include some that were marked as classified and top secret. The court records did not provide specific details about the documents or what information they might contain. In a statement on Friday, Mr. Trump claimed that the documents seized by agents at his Florida club were “all declassified,” and argued that he would have turned over the documents to the Justice Department if asked. Primary school teacher denies murdering boyfriend found buried in their back garden

August 12, 2022 by www.mirror.co.uk

A primary school teacher has pleaded not guilty to murdering her long-time boyfriend who was found buried in their back garden after police search teams spent four days digging. Fiona Beal is accused of killing Nicholas Billingham between October 30 and November 10 last year. The 42-year-old builder was found in the garden of the house the pair shared in Moore Street in the Kingsley area of Northampton in March after a search effort by police. Forensic officers and specialist search teams, including a cadaver dog, were deployed to the address before the discovery was made. Mr Billingham died as a result of a stab wound to the neck. Beal was arrested 200 miles away at a hotel in Cumbria and charged with murder. Hisense 26.6 Cubic Foot French Door Refrigerator review

August 6, 2022 by www.newsweek.com

The Hisense 26.6 Cubic Foot French Door Refrigerator With Ice Maker is a beautiful refrigerator that looks more expensive than it is, includes excellent features and is a great way to bring more organization into your kitchen. Over the last several months, I tested the Hisense HRF266N6CSE refrigerator, which retailed for $1,599. I put this through the paces at home with two teens and a busy kitchen and fell in love with its interior water dispenser, innovative storage and modern style. Since that time, this model number was recalled due to loosening door hinges. The issue has been remedied, and the model name updated to HRF266N6CSE1 (also $1,599). Otherwise these refrigerators are identical. The Hisense offers a lot of storage inside. Yet it doesn't take up as much space as our previous refrigerator, thanks to its integrated door handles. Hawaii voters picking nominees in race to succeed Gov. Ige

August 13, 2022 by www.sfgate.com

This is a carousel. Use Next and Previous buttons to navigate 9 HONOLULU (AP) — The candidates running in Saturday's primary election to succeed term-limited Democratic Gov. David Ige include a former first lady, a retired mixed martial arts champion and a congressman who moonlights as a Hawaiian Airlines pilot. Democratic U.S. Rep. Kaiali‘i Kahele's decision to run for governor has opened up his congressional seat representing rural Oahu and the Neighbor Islands. In the U.S. Senate, incumbent Democratic Sen. Brian Schatz is also up for reelection and is facing a primary challenge from a little-known candidate. Hawaii is a vote-by-mail state so voters have been mailing their ballots and placing them in drop boxes across the islands since late last month. Election clerks in each county have made a few voter service centers available for people registering to vote at the last minute or voting in person. United Nations chief urges nuclear powers to abide by no-first-use pledge

August 8, 2022 by www.thehindu.com

United Nations Secretary-General Antonio Guterres on August 8 urged countries with nuclear weapons to stick to their no-first-use commitment of their atomic arsenals, warning that the nuclear arms race has returned amid growing international tension. “This is the moment … to ask the nuclear-armed countries to commit to the principle of non-first-use and to commit to not use and not threaten the non-nuclear countries,” Mr. Guterres said at a news conference in Tokyo, two days after he visited Hiroshima to commemorate victims of the August 6, 1945, atomic bombing. “I think that nobody, nobody can accept the idea that a new nuclear war would happen. This will be the destruction of the planet," Mr. Guterres said. "What is clear is if nobody uses for the first time then there will be no nuclear war.” Fears of a third atomic bombing have been on the rise amid Russia's threats of a nuclear attack since its war on Ukraine began in February. Salman Rushdie on Ventilator After New York Stabbing; Iran Media Praises Attacker | Updates

August 13, 2022 by www.news18.com

Author Salman Rushdie who was stabbed at a literary event in New York was on a ventilator and could lose an eye, his agent said on Saturday. The 75-year-old who won the Booker Prize for his novel “Midnight’s Children”, was stabbed in the neck and torso by a man on stage on Friday and had to be airlifted to hospital for emergency surgery 33 years after an Iranian fatwa ordered his killing for his controversial novel “The Satanic Verses”. Here’s all we know about the latest updates on the attack on Salman Rushdie: Salman Rushdie’s agent Andrew Wylie said in a statement obtained by The New York Times that “the news is not good.” “Salman will likely lose one eye; the nerves in his arm were severed; and his liver was stabbed and damaged,” said Wylie, who added that Rushdie could not speak.
